Output 86fd650e246a50509fd97e20f51706358db63901e330332b2eee617db3ab875a:1

value
11449629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f5b702d545b8ee82fe62952e1fee775fc5ba080 OP_EQUAL
address
3GDcuHHz7w1gF7wr4NGbfeDpP4gk1Mmeij
transaction
86fd650e246a50509fd97e20f51706358db63901e330332b2eee617db3ab875a
spent
true